promiseresolve的返回值
返回值可能会有多种情况,具体取决于promise的状态。通常情况下,promise的返回值有以下几种可能:
1. 如果promise被解决(fulfilled),返回的值是解决时传递给resolve函数的参数。例如,如果promise对象被解决为resolve('success'),则返回值为'success'。
resolve a doi name2. 如果promise被拒绝(rejected),返回的值是拒绝时传递给reject函数的参数。例如,如果promise对象被拒绝为reject('error'),则返回值为'error'。
3. 如果promise还未被解决或拒绝,则返回undefined。
需要注意的是,返回值并不是立即获得的,而是通过then方法或catch方法的参数函数来获取。这是因为promise是异步操作,返回值需要在异步操作完成后才能获得。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论